How many personalities do dogs have?
C-BARQ asks questions like, "What does your dog do when a stranger comes to the door?" to allow owners to objectively characterize 14 aspects of their pet's personalities, including trainability, attachment, and aggression. Do dogs personality change?
A dog's personality changes over time, and, on average, every dog becomes less active and less curious as they age." Why do dogs lick you?
Licking is a natural and instinctive behaviour to dogs. For them it's a way of grooming, bonding, and expressing themselves.
